    The cuckoo bird is one of the worst animal mothers in the wild. These birds are notorious for laying their eggs in the nests of other bird species, rather than building their own nests and raising their young. Once the cuckoo's egg hatches, the baby cuckoo pushes the other eggs or hatchlings out of the nest, so it can receive all the attention and food from the foster parents.
    The cuckoo's egg is often camouflaged to match the eggs of the host bird, which makes it more difficult for the foster parents to detect the intrusion.
